Output 263cdd156822a23cb253f992243988e0ab02cf23772b4e8b03fb8b122213ec31:0

value
36902337
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3ec7a20535bb50f79c561eb1eabe2e99dc2d16a4 OP_EQUAL
address
MDd7H4ShZDcpSzBgVUfb1nv1AoBhF4tXF2
transaction
263cdd156822a23cb253f992243988e0ab02cf23772b4e8b03fb8b122213ec31
spent
true